To close this week’s regular season, the Florida Panthers will soon know who will face in the first round of the 2025 Stanley Cup playoffs.
On a three-game winning streak, the Defending Cup champions improved to 47-29-4 after a 3-2 victory over the Buffalo Sabres at Amerant Bank Arena on Saturday.
Owning 98 points, the Panthers took second in the Atlantic division this week, two points behind their cross-state rivals Tampa Bay Lightning (100 points).
With just two games, the Panthers close out the regular season in a row.
After hosting the New York Rangers on Monday, they will close the regular season at Tampa Bay on Tuesday with a game where they can determine their home ice advantage in Round 1.
“Our idea is to build a game for the playoffs,” Carter Verhaege said after his victory over Buffalo on Saturday. “Who knows what’s going to happen. I think we’re the most likely to play Tampa, but we definitely do.”

Bennett and Clicquo F Return
The two regulars will return to the lineup with the Rangers on Monday night.
After missing 12 matches due to an upper body injury, Dmitry Klikov will take the ice for the first time since March 16th.
Sam Bennett is also ready, returning after a four-game absence due to an upper body injury.
“He’s ready, he’s skating and wants to play,” coach Paul Maurice said of Bennett.
With the playoffs on the horizon, the Panthers are beginning to get healthy at the right time.
